The Tarrant Area Food Bank is offering relief for families in need ahead of Christmas.

The event was held Monday morning at Herman Clark Memorial Stadium in Fort Worth. For many people waiting in line, the giveaway provides them with a much-needed helping hand.

"I was praying for it. I didn’t think it was coming back over this way. But it’s here and I’m here. I’ve been here for over three hours now," said Juanita, who lives in Tarrant County. "We aren’t even going to have presents this year. We’re struggling, struggling unbelievably." On Thursday, the food bank has another giveaway scheduled in the evening at Weatherford High School on Bethel Road in Weatherford.No identification or documentation is required, and all are welcome.
